Output d2791eefd4148be453d648c5d9b38b31468087a250b3ea5e6e38f032f9ebde0c:0

value
130589632
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52c99541d65daf520b884051d991b806f288753d OP_EQUAL
address
MFSu8PsZuyaHQFKLJheq1YuuKuQdjxd8T7
transaction
d2791eefd4148be453d648c5d9b38b31468087a250b3ea5e6e38f032f9ebde0c
spent
true